您的位置:首页>求职资讯>面试技巧>谷歌校园招聘应届生面试题目大全及问题解析

谷歌校园招聘应届生面试题目大全及问题解析

发布时间:2023-11-16 08:54

  谷歌作为世界著名科技公司,其校园招聘面试过程以技术面试为主,注重考察应聘者的技术能力、解决问题的思路和创新思维等方面。在谷歌的面试中,应聘者可能会遇到各种类型的问题。本文将全面介绍谷歌校园招聘应届生面试的常见问题和解析,帮助应聘者更好地准备谷歌的技术面试
谷歌校园招聘面试题目大全

  算法和数据结构问题

  如何判断一个链表是否存在环?

  实现一个二叉树的前序遍历。

  给定一个数组,找到其中两个元素的和等于目标值的组合。

  问题解析:这类问题旨在考察应聘者的算法和数据结构基础知识。在回答问题时,应聘者需要熟悉常见的数据结构(如链表、树、图等)和算法思想(如递归、动态规划、贪心算法等),并能够选择合适的数据结构和算法解决问题。

  编程语言和算法题目

  介绍一下你熟悉的编程语言,并谈谈其特点和优势。

  实现一个快速排序算法。

  解释一下动态规划的思想。

  问题解析:这类问题主要考察应聘者对编程语言和算法的掌握程度。应聘者需要对所熟悉的编程语言的语法、常用库函数和算法思想等有深入了解,并能够应用其进行开发和解决问题。

  数据库设计问题

  如何设计一个用户管理系统的数据库模型?

  如何设计一个电影推荐系统的数据库模型,包括用户、电影和评分等实体的关系?

  在一个论坛网站中,如何设计帖子、用户和标签之间的关系?

  问题解析:在数据库设计问题中,面试官会评估应聘者对数据库原理、范式、数据建模和查询优化等方面的理解。通过解答这些问题,应聘者可以展示他们对数据库设计的理解和能力,包括实体关系建模、表结构设计、数据关联和约束等方面的知识。同时,他们还可以展示他们在使用不同的数据库管理系统和编程语言时的熟练程度。

  以上就是有关“谷歌校园招聘应届生面试题目大全及问题解析”的内容介绍,应聘者需要全面准备,掌握相关知识和技能,并能够在面试中展示自己的才华和潜力。通过积极的复习、实践和思考,应聘者将有机会成为谷歌这样著名科技公司的一员,开启自己的职业生涯。


hmkt113

探索你感兴趣的岗位

  • *姓名
    请输入你的姓名!
  • *学校
    请输入学校名称!
  • *中国大陆+86
    *可填写国外手机号;请填写真实联系方式,我们会在24时内回复您。
  • *毕业时间
    请填写你的毕业时间!
  • *微信
    请输入你的微信号!
  • *意向行业
    请填写你的求职意向行业!